Key Market Insights

Global Mobile Payment Transaction Services Market is projected to grow from USD 145.8 Billion in 2025 to USD 790.2 Billion by 2035, reflecting a compound annual growth rate of 14.7% from 2026 through 2035. This market encompasses a broad range of services facilitating monetary transactions via mobile devices, including point of sale payments, online purchases, and money transfers. The robust growth is fueled by several key drivers. The increasing penetration of smartphones and internet connectivity globally is a primary catalyst, enabling more consumers to access mobile payment solutions. The convenience and speed offered by mobile payments, coupled with growing digitalization across various industries, are also significant contributors. Furthermore, government initiatives promoting digital economies and financial inclusion, particularly in emerging markets, are playing a crucial role in expanding the user base. The shift away from traditional cash transactions, driven by evolving consumer preferences for seamless and secure digital experiences, further propels market expansion. Important trends include the rise of contactless payment technologies, the integration of artificial intelligence and machine learning for enhanced security and personalized user experiences, and the growing adoption of QR code based payments, particularly in developing regions. The market is segmented by Payment Type, Technology, End User, and Transaction Mode, with Remote Payments currently dominating the market landscape.

Despite the optimistic outlook, the market faces certain restraints. Concerns surrounding data privacy and security breaches remain a significant challenge, potentially hindering wider adoption, particularly among more cautious consumers. The fragmentation of payment systems across different regions and the lack of interoperability between various platforms can also create friction. Additionally, the complex regulatory landscape, varying from country to country, presents compliance challenges for market players. However, these challenges are counterbalanced by substantial opportunities. The expansion into untapped rural areas, particularly in emerging economies, represents a significant growth avenue. The development of innovative payment solutions tailored for specific industries, such as transportation, retail, and healthcare, offers further market penetration. The increasing demand for cross border mobile payment services, driven by global trade and tourism, also presents a lucrative opportunity. Strategic partnerships between financial institutions, technology providers, and mobile network operators are crucial for leveraging these opportunities and overcoming existing barriers.

Asia Pacific stands as the dominant region in the global mobile payment transaction services market, driven by its large population, rapid urbanization, widespread smartphone adoption, and a strong culture of digital innovation. The presence of major domestic players and favorable government policies encouraging digital payments have also significantly contributed to its leadership. Meanwhile, the Middle East and Africa is projected to be the fastest growing region, propelled by increasing smartphone penetration, a young and tech savvy population, and initiatives aimed at improving financial inclusion. Key players in this competitive landscape include Mastercard, American Express, PayPal, Alipay, Apple, Worldline, Discover, Square, WeChat Pay, and Dwolla. These players are actively pursuing strategies such as mergers and acquisitions, strategic partnerships, product innovation, and geographical expansion to strengthen their market position and cater to the evolving needs of consumers. Their focus on enhancing security features, improving user experience, and expanding their merchant networks is vital for sustained growth in this dynamic market.

Global Mobile Payment Transaction Services Market Regulatory and Policy Environment Analysis

The global mobile payment landscape is profoundly shaped by diverse and evolving regulatory frameworks. A primary focus lies on consumer protection and data privacy, with regulations like Europe's GDPR setting high standards impacting global players handling personal information. Anti Money Laundering AML and Know Your Customer KYC requirements are critical everywhere, necessitating robust identity verification to prevent illicit financial activities, though thresholds vary regionally.

Security standards are paramount. Directives such as Europe's PSD2 mandate strong customer authentication SCA and drive open banking initiatives, fostering competition and innovation. Licensing and authorization regimes for payment service providers differ significantly across jurisdictions, creating complexities for market entry and expansion. Cross border payments face hurdles from varying currency controls and data localization rules. Developing economies often implement tailored regulations to promote financial inclusion through mobile money, sometimes with tiered KYC. Navigating this fragmented global regulatory mosaic requires constant vigilance and adaptive compliance strategies.

Which Emerging Technologies Are Driving New Trends in the Market?

The global mobile payment transaction services market is experiencing significant transformation driven by innovative technologies. Enhanced biometric authentication like facial and fingerprint recognition fortifies security and user convenience. Artificial intelligence and machine learning are revolutionizing fraud detection, personalizing offers, and streamlining customer support, leading to smarter transaction processing. The adoption of blockchain technology is poised to enhance transparency, reduce cross border transaction costs, and fortify data integrity. Wearable payment solutions are expanding transaction touchpoints beyond smartphones, integrating seamlessly into daily life. Advances in Near Field Communication and QR code functionalities continue to simplify point of sale interactions. Furthermore, the integration of 5G connectivity is enabling faster, more reliable transactions, paving the way for sophisticated embedded and contextual payment experiences within the Internet of Things ecosystem, ensuring sustained robust growth.

Impact of Geopolitical and Macroeconomic Factors

Geopolitical shifts like trade protectionism and data localization mandates significantly impact the global mobile payment landscape. Cross border transaction flows are particularly vulnerable to these trends, fostering a fragmented regulatory environment. Rising geopolitical tensions could also disrupt internet infrastructure, impacting payment processing reliability, especially in emerging economies. Furthermore, international sanctions and political instability in key regions can impede market entry for mobile payment providers, altering competitive dynamics and investment flows.

Macroeconomic factors, including inflation and interest rate hikes, influence consumer spending habits and the adoption of digital payments. Higher inflation erodes purchasing power, potentially driving demand for cost effective mobile payment solutions. Conversely, economic slowdowns might temper growth in discretionary spending via mobile payments. Currency fluctuations also affect international transaction fees and profitability for global players. Overall, stable macroeconomic conditions are crucial for sustained growth and innovation within the mobile payment ecosystem.

Recent Developments

  • March 2025

    Apple Pay announced a strategic partnership with Worldline to expand its contactless payment solutions across European merchant networks. This collaboration aims to accelerate the adoption of NFC-based mobile payments in key markets such as Germany and France.

  • September 2024

    Square (now Block, Inc.) launched 'Square Tap to Pay for Android,' allowing merchants to accept contactless payments directly on compatible Android devices without additional hardware. This product launch significantly lowers the entry barrier for small businesses to offer mobile payment options.

  • November 2024

    Mastercard completed its acquisition of a significant stake in a leading Southeast Asian mobile wallet provider, strengthening its presence in the rapidly growing digital payment ecosystem in the region. This acquisition aims to integrate Mastercard's global network with the local mobile payment infrastructure.

  • January 2025

    PayPal introduced 'Pay in 4 for Business,' a new strategic initiative allowing small and medium-sized businesses to offer interest-free installment payment options directly through PayPal. This initiative seeks to increase merchant sales and consumer purchasing power within the PayPal ecosystem.

Key Players Analysis

Mastercard, American Express, and Discover dominate card network services, leveraging NFC and tokenization for secure transactions. PayPal and Apple Pay lead digital wallets, emphasizing convenience and varied payment options. Alipay, WeChat Pay, and Square are key in QR code and P2P payments, expanding into diverse merchant services and strategic partnerships. Worldline focuses on merchant acquiring and processing, driving growth through technological advancements and global expansion. Dwolla specializes in account to account payments, targeting specific business needs.
